Job Description

About the role:

At Takeda, we are a forward-looking, world-class R&D organization that unlocks innovation and delivers transformative therapies to patients. By focusing R&D efforts on four therapeutic areas and other targeted investments, we push the boundaries of what is possible in order to bring life-changing therapies to patients worldwide.

Join Takeda as a Director of Cell Therapy where you will lead a team responsible for designing and implementing in vitro pharmacological assays, using state-of-the-art technologies and methodologies, leading the discovery of novel Cell Therapy products, and contributing to the strategic direction of our Cell Therapy research programs. As part of the Vitro Pharmacology team, you will report to the Head of the team and be a highly skilled and experienced leader.

How you will contribute:
  • Strategic Leadership: Provide strategic direction and leadership for the Cell Therapy in vitro pharmacology team, ensuring alignment with company goals and objectives. Develop and implement innovative strategies to support the discovery and development of novel therapies.
  • Functional Leadership: Lead the design, development, optimization, and execution of high-quality in vitro pharmacology assays to evaluate the activity, mechanism of action, and efficacy of Cell Therapy products. Use cutting-edge technologies and methodologies to assess immune cell function and tumor-immune interactions. Develop and implement strategies to enhance the in vitro pharmacology capabilities and throughput. Stay up to date with the latest scientific advancements and industry trends.
  • Program Leadership: Lead the Cell Therapy discovery programs with cross-functional teams, driving the programs from lead ID to preclinical development.
  • Candidates Screening and Profiling: Oversee the screening and profiling of Cell Therapy candidates in relevant in vitro models including immune cell-based assays, co-culture systems, and 3D organoid models. Evaluate candidate efficacy, potency and selectivity, to support lead optimization and candidate selection.
  • Mechanism of Action Studies: Investigate the molecular mechanisms underlying the activity of Cell Therapy candidates using in vitro pharmacology approaches.
  • Cross-functional Collaboration: Collaborate closely with interdisciplinary discovery teams in a matrix format, including biologics engineering, biologics production, analytics, translational scientists, and preclinical development teams to advance discovery programs. Communicate results effectively and contribute to project team meetings, scientific discussions, and project planning activities.
  • Mentoring: Mentor and develop junior scientists, fostering a culture of innovation, collaboration, and scientific excellence.

Minimum Requirements/Qualifications:
  • PhD degree in immunology, cancer biology, or a related field with 10+ years experience , or MS with 16+ years experience, or BS with 18+ years experience.
  • Minimum of 10 years of experience in Cell Therapy research, with a focus on immune cell biology, and tumor-immune interactions.
  • Minimum of 7 years of management experience.
  • Expertise in drug discovery and development processes, including hit identification, lead optimization, candidate selection, and preclinical development.
  • Proven track record of leading successful in vitro pharmacology efforts in the field of Cell Therapy, including assay development and validation, candidate screening, and mechanism of action studies.
  • Strong technical proficiency in a wide range of in vitro pharmacology techniques and assay formats.
  • Excellent leadership, communication, and interpersonal skills, with the ability to lead a team and projects and collaborate effectively across disciplines, demonstrate enterprise leadership with an ability to influence without authority.
  • Knowledge of regulatory requirements and guidelines for drug discovery and development.

Takeda Compensation and Benefits Summary

We understand compensation is an important factor as you consider the next step in your career. We are committed to equitable pay for all employees, and we strive to be more transparent with our pay practices.

For Location:

Boston, MA

U.S. Base Salary Range:

169,400.00 - 266,200.00

The estimated salary range reflects an anticipated range for this position. The actual base salary offered may depend on a variety of factors, including the qualifications of the individual applicant for the position, years of relevant experience, specific and unique skills, level of education attained, certifications or other professional licenses held, and the location in which the applicant lives and/or from which they will be performing the job. The actual base salary offered will be in accordance with state or local minimum wage requirements for the job location.

U.S. based employees may be eligible for short-term and/ or long-term incentives. U.S. based employees may be eligible to participate in medical, dental, vision insurance, a 401(k) plan and company match, short-term and long-term disability coverage, basic life insurance, a tuition reimbursement program, paid volunteer time off, company holidays, and well-being benefits, among others. U.S. based employees are also eligible to receive, per calendar year, up to 80 hours of sick time, and new hires are eligible to accrue up to 120 hours of paid vacation.
